The 2026 China-International Joyful Yuanxiao (Lantern Festival) Fun Fair was held on the evening of March 3, 2026 (the 15th day of the first lunar month) in Yangshuo County. With the theme "Landscape Embraces the World, Celebrating Yuanxiao Festival Together," the main venue was located on Binjiang Road, and a secondary venue was set up at the Cultural Square near the former residence where Dr. Sun Yat-sen once stayed. County leaders, including Sun Guoliang, Huang Xiaoxue, Chen Qingwu, and Zeng Jiegang, attended the event. They visited the Tangyuan (sweet rice ball) distribution point to offer warm Tangyuan to residents and tourists, explored the local products fair to learn about the promotion of agricultural, cultural, and tourism products, and went to the Cultural Square to watch a Caiqiao (local opera) performance and participate in a lantern riddle game. They celebrated the Yuanxiao Festival with Chinese and international guests, conveying festive blessings.

As night fell, the eye-dotting ceremony for the dragon and lion took place at Longtoushan Pier. Following this, a parade featuring the Jinbao Middle School Teachers and Students Dragon and Lion Team, along with Chinese and international tourists, wound its way along the main route of West Street. The agile dragons and lions meandered through the ancient alleyways, their vibrant colors complementing the festive lanterns along the path. This created a flowing spectacle of "Dragons Roaming the Landscape, Lanterns Reflecting Global Friendship," showcasing the charm of traditional folk customs and the vibrant energy of international interaction. Jiang Tengfei, a tourist from Mexico, said, "I think these activities are fantastic. I really enjoy the dragon and lion dances." Ivan Ye, a Chinese-Canadian visitor, exclaimed excitedly, "This event is so lively, with so many people on the streets. I've never seen such a bustling scene before."

Five major attractions made the fun fair a resounding success. A themed lantern corridor at the main venue on Binjiang Road stretched from the Former Residence of Xu Beihong to cultural landmarks like Chiang Kai-shek's temporary lodging. Lanterns celebrating Yangshuo's folk customs, reunion, and good fortune lit up the night, creating a fantastic festive vibe. At a Tangyuan (sweet rice ball) distribution site hosted by 20 top local restaurants and boutique B&Bs, the sweet treats were cooked fresh on the spot using traditional large iron woks. More than 10,000 bowls were given away for free, offering both international and domestic guests a taste of Chinese warmth and togetherness in every soft and sweet bite. "Our kumquat-flavored Tangyuan were a massive hit at last year's Lantern Festival event, so we brought them back again this year, and the feedback has been wonderful," said Li Yonghong, General Manager of Guangxi Sister Xie Catering Co., Ltd.

The bilingual lantern riddle gathering at the secondary venue, the Cultural Square near Dr. Sun Yat-sen's former residence, became a highlight of cultural exchange. The riddles incorporated three main elements: Yangshuo's local scenery and products, Chinese and international cultures, and themes of reunion and good fortune. The bilingual riddles were designed to be both fun and informative, with winners able to exchange their answers for special Yangshuo souvenir gifts. Amidst the lanterns and riddles, participants experienced a dialogue and resonance between Chinese and foreign cultures. Tianbao, a tourist from the Netherlands, said happily, "This is my first time seeing such an event in China, and I find it absolutely amazing."

At the intersection of Diecui Road and Binjiang Road, the "Yangshuo Landscape Gift · Local Flavors & Goodies Market" brought together three main sections: high-quality agricultural products, specialty souvenirs, and interactive cultural fusion zones. Local specialties such as Yangshuo kumquats, Qixianfeng Cuiyu tea, and Chuaitang handmade crispy candy were showcased and sold. Intangible Cultural Heritage Caiqiao opera performers gave live demonstrations and invited tourists to join them on stage, enriching the nighttime experience and allowing Chinese and international visitors to intimately appreciate the unique charm of Yangshuo's agricultural, cultural, and tourism integration. Along Binjiang Road, fun games like ring toss, pitch-pot, and shaky ball games attracted many residents and tourists eager to participate. Those who completed the challenges could receive cultural and creative gifts as well as local agricultural products, with laughter and joy filling the air. Ms. Li, a tourist from Shanxi Province, said, "This is my first time celebrating the Yuanxiao Festival in Yangshuo. The people here are exceptionally warm and hospitable. I'm so happy. This is the happiest Yuanxiao Festival I've ever had."
